Frequently Asked Questions

What is Zilor’s business model?

Zilor is a privately held Brazilian company that processes sugarcane to produce sugar, ethanol, renewable electricity, and yeast-based ingredients for animal nutrition. It also holds a 30% stake in Biorigin S.A., a joint venture with French multinational Lesaffre, focused on producing natural ingredients for human nutrition derived from yeast.

1. Agribusiness:

  • Products: Sugar, ethanol, and electricity generated from biomass.
    Industrial Units: Located in Lençóis Paulista (Barra Grande), Macatuba (São José), Quatá, and Lucélia (Salto Botelho).
  • Agricultural Partnerships: For over 20 years, Zilor has maintained agricultural partnerships that promote inclusion and sustainable development in local communities.
  • Commercialization: All sugar and ethanol production is delivered and marketed by Copersucar, of which Zilor is one of the largest shareholders.

2. Natural Ingredients for Animal Nutrition – Derived from Yeast:

  • Specialization: Production of naturally sourced ingredients for the animal nutrition segment, using biotechnological processes.
    This diversified and sustainable business model enables Zilor to mitigate risks and seize opportunities across different markets, contributing to the company’s resilience and long-term growth.

What are Zilor’s main products/businesses?

Zilor operates in the sugar-energy sector, offering a range of products derived from sugarcane. Its main products include:

  • Sugar: Produced from sugarcane, Zilor’s sugar is used in the food, pharmaceutical, and beverage industries. The company produces bulk raw crystal sugar (VHP) and bagged white crystal sugar, meeting the highest quality standards and certifications such as Bonsucro and FSSC 22000.
  • Ethanol: Zilor produces ethanol, a renewable biofuel used as a sustainable alternative to fossil fuels.
  • Bioenergy: The company generates electricity from sugarcane biomass, contributing to the country’s renewable energy matrix.
  • Natural Ingredients for Animal Nutrition: Through biotechnological processes and sustainable practices, Zilor develops natural ingredients for animal nutrition derived from sugarcane yeast.

These products reflect Zilor’s commitment to sustainability and innovation in the agribusiness sector.

Does Zilor have environmental and sustainability certifications?

Yes, Zilor holds several environmental certifications that reflect its commitment to sustainability. Key certifications include:

  • ISO 14001: An international certification recognizing the implementation of an effective environmental management system. Zilor holds this certification for its 3 Biorigin units in Brazil and the Quatá agro-industrial unit.
  • Bonsucro: The leading international standard for sustainable practices in the sugar-energy sector. Zilor maintains this certification at 3 industrial units and agricultural partnerships, standing out as the holder of the largest certified area in the world.
  • Green Energy Seal: Awarded for generating electricity from sugarcane biomass in a renewable and sustainable manner, contributing to the country’s clean energy matrix.
  • ISCC CORSIA PLUS: A certification that qualifies Zilor to supply ethanol for the production of Sustainable Aviation Fuel (SAF), reinforcing its role in promoting low-carbon biofuels.

In addition to certifications, Zilor aligns its actions with the 17 Sustainable Development Goals (SDGs) of the United Nations (UN). Through the Zilor + Sustainable 2030 program, the company implements actions that promote economic, environmental, and social sustainability.

These initiatives and recognitions highlight Zilor’s ongoing commitment to sustainable practices and environmental responsibility in its operations.

How are Zilor’s products marketed?

Zilor markets its sugar and ethanol through Copersucar, allowing the company to focus on production efficiency. This model ensures robust storage, commercial capacity, and logistics fully integrated into the value chain.

What is Zilor’s corporate structure?

The brand name “Zilor” brings together two companies: Açucareira Quatá S.A., where all company operations are recorded, and Companhia Agrícola Quatá, which holds Zilor’s owned land.

Does Zilor have a Board of Directors?

Yes. The Board of Directors is the collegiate body responsible for Zilor’s strategic decision-making. It is composed of ten members, including shareholders with significant executive experience at Zilor and independent board members with extensive management expertise from major companies in the market. The Chairman of the Board is an external member and does not hold an executive role at Zilor.

How can I invest in Zilor?

You can invest in Zilor through debt securities issued by Açucareira Quatá S.A., such as infrastructure debentures, green bonds, and CRAs (Agribusiness Receivables Certificates), via your securities brokerage in the fixed income investment options.

Which rating agencies assess Zilor’s credit risk?

Zilor’s credit risk is assessed by the rating agencies S&P and Fitch Ratings.

How often does Zilor disclose financial results?

Zilor discloses its financial results quarterly, following the crop year, which begins on April 1 and ends on March 31 of the following year. Financial statements are published within 60 days after the end of each quarter and within 90 days after the fiscal year-end.

How does the company manage risks such as commodity price fluctuations and climate conditions?

Zilor adopts a variety of strategies to manage risks related to commodity price volatility and adverse weather conditions.
Market Risk Management:

  • Derivative Financial Instruments: The company uses derivatives to hedge against market fluctuations such as exchange rates, interest rates, and commodity prices. This approach helps manage and control market exposure within acceptable limits, optimizing returns.

Climate Risk Management:

  • Investments in Technology and Sustainable Processes: Zilor invests in technologies and practices that allow emissions control and reduction in its agricultural and industrial operations. Additionally, the company was a pioneer in the sugar-energy sector by implementing a project under the Clean Development Mechanism (CDM) of the Kyoto Protocol, contributing to greenhouse gas reduction.
  • Product and Market Diversification: Zilor’s product and market diversification strategy helps mitigate climate risks, allowing the company to adapt to varying market and environmental conditions.

These initiatives reflect Zilor’s commitment to strong risk management practices, ensuring the sustainability and resilience of its operations.
